The UK home emergency market was valued at GBP1.15 billion in 2020. However, the market is projected to decline at a CAGR of more than 2% during the forecast period. Which are the key generation segments in the home emergency insurance and services market in the UK?
The key generation segments in the home emergency insurance and services market in the UK include Gen Z, millennials, Gen X, and baby boomers. Among household insurance customers, Generation Z are the most likely to hold standalone home emergency cover. Older generations are considerably less likely to purchase such products.

Which are the key standalone products in the UK home emergency insurance and services market?
The key standalone products in the home emergency insurance and services market in the UK include boiler and central heating, plumbing, boiler, and electricity. With the pandemic squeezing many consumers financially, the increase in demand for standalone products may be caused by consumers canceling or changing their home insurance policy. Standalone cover can be relatively inexpensive, so it could be a useful product when staying at home is mandated. At the same time, a fall in the proportion of home policies including emergency cover as standard contributed to the growth of standalone products.

Who are the key competitors in the UK home emergency insurance and services market?
Some of the key competitors in the home emergency insurance and services market in the UK include Aviva, Direct Line, Legal & General, AXA, Halifax, Churchill, Tesco Bank, Esure, British Gas/Centrica, HomeServe, CORGI HomePlan, Domestic & General. Aviva remained the most popular insurance provider that offers home emergency cover as standard despite a slight fall in its market share.

- British Gas still dominates the market in 2021.
- The popularity of standalone home emergency cover increased from 4.2% to 5.2% in 2021. This is likely to be driven by consumers opting for the cheaper home emergency cover over household insurance with home emergency included as standard.
- Leading household insurers are using their position in the market to upsell home emergency products, with Aviva being particularly strong as it utilizes its partnership with HomeServe.
